Home
last modified time | relevance | path

Searched refs:swap_func (Results 1 – 3 of 3) sorted by relevance

/linux-6.12.1/fs/bcachefs/
Deytzinger.c118 swap_func_t swap_func; member
125 static void do_swap(void *a, void *b, size_t size, swap_r_func_t swap_func, const void *priv) in do_swap() argument
127 if (swap_func == SWAP_WRAPPER) { in do_swap()
128 ((const struct wrapper *)priv)->swap_func(a, b, (int)size); in do_swap()
132 if (swap_func == SWAP_WORDS_64) in do_swap()
134 else if (swap_func == SWAP_WORDS_32) in do_swap()
136 else if (swap_func == SWAP_BYTES) in do_swap()
139 swap_func(a, b, (int)size, priv); in do_swap()
161 swap_r_func_t swap_func, const void *priv, in eytzinger0_do_swap() argument
166 size, swap_func, priv); in eytzinger0_do_swap()
[all …]
/linux-6.12.1/lib/
Dsort.c137 static void do_swap(void *a, void *b, size_t size, swap_r_func_t swap_func, const void *priv) in do_swap() argument
139 if (swap_func == SWAP_WRAPPER) { in do_swap()
144 if (swap_func == SWAP_WORDS_64) in do_swap()
146 else if (swap_func == SWAP_WORDS_32) in do_swap()
148 else if (swap_func == SWAP_BYTES) in do_swap()
151 swap_func(a, b, (int)size, priv); in do_swap()
210 swap_r_func_t swap_func, in sort_r() argument
222 if (swap_func == SWAP_WRAPPER && !((struct wrapper *)priv)->swap) in sort_r()
223 swap_func = NULL; in sort_r()
225 if (!swap_func) { in sort_r()
[all …]
/linux-6.12.1/include/linux/
Dsort.h9 swap_r_func_t swap_func,
14 swap_func_t swap_func);